fort st John 3 gun
The North Peace Rod and Gun club is hosting our second 3 gun of the season on Jul 19,2014. Any partisipants interested in shooting will need to pre register. You can pm me if you are planning on shooting or email me us at pepsicola@telus.net. A black badge is not required for this shoot.
Match will start at 10am sharp. Shooters must be at the range and sign registration form by 9am with safety meeting to follow. (Fort St John is 1 hr ahead of Alberta time).
There will be limited camping available at the range.
We are planning on 5 cof with a speed steel match to follow if time permits.
Shooters will require ear and eye protection, a centerfire rifle of .223 or larger, a shotgun of 20ga. or larger and a centerfire pistol with a holster that covers the trigger and will provide retention. Pistol caliber carbines are not permitted. You will also need to be able to carry extra mags/shells for each stage. Slings will not be required or permitted. Inside the waist band holsters and crossdraw holsters are also not permitted.
The round count should not exceed 100 pistol/100 rifle and 75 shotshells (bird shot) Max. distances will be 150 yrds(rifle), pistol will be 50 yrd max. We will be running divisions which you will recieve a layout of when you register.
Match fee will be $40 per person and include a bbq lunch. We will have two firearms that will be random draw prizes, as well as a draw for a Keltec su-16 $20 per ticket available only to shooters of the day. This match will go rain or shine so be prepared.
